A preliminary economic assessment (PEA) for Osisko Metals' (TSXV: OM; US-OTC: OMZNF) wholly owned Pine Point project in the Northwest Territories outlines an 11,250 tonne per day open-pit and underground operation, mining 47 small open pits and eight high-grade shallow underground deposits.The proposed 10-year mine would produce an average of 327 million lb. of zinc and 143 million lb. of lead ann...Read More
Northern Dynasty Minerals (TSX: NDM; NYSE-AM: NAK), the company behind a proposed massive copper-gold mine in southwest Alaska, has announced a revenue sharing program for full-time residents of Bristol Bay.The initiative would distribute a 3% of the revenue generated from the Pebble copper-gold-silver mine among adult locals who subscribe as participants of the "Pebble performance dividend" plan....Read More
IAMGOLD is the latest company to experience pushback and has suspended operations at its Rosebel gold mine in Suriname after the union resisted the implementation of prevention measures after seven workers were diagnosed with the virus.The union at Rosebel, which is forecast to produce 245,000-265,000 ounces of attributable production this year, resisted social distancing measures such as reducing...Read More
